Image of a football match between St Paul's Football Club and the Magpies Football Club at Westmount. St Paul's won by one goal to nil and with this also won the League Championship [see JWP 29/2/1936]. The image was produced from the negatives depicted in Contact Sheet 6 of Red Contact File 1 from the Jersey Evening Post (JEP) Photographic Archive.
Reference: L/A/75/A4/1/CS6/8
Date: February 1936 - 29 February 1936
